[计算机类试卷]VB机试模拟试卷174及答案与解析.doc

上传人:fatcommittee260 文档编号:493778 上传时间:2018-11-28 格式:DOC 页数:5 大小:219KB
下载 相关 举报
[计算机类试卷]VB机试模拟试卷174及答案与解析.doc_第1页
第1页 / 共5页
[计算机类试卷]VB机试模拟试卷174及答案与解析.doc_第2页
第2页 / 共5页
[计算机类试卷]VB机试模拟试卷174及答案与解析.doc_第3页
第3页 / 共5页
[计算机类试卷]VB机试模拟试卷174及答案与解析.doc_第4页
第4页 / 共5页
[计算机类试卷]VB机试模拟试卷174及答案与解析.doc_第5页
第5页 / 共5页
亲,该文档总共5页,全部预览完了,如果喜欢就下载吧!
资源描述

1、VB 机试模拟试卷 174及答案与解析 一、基本操作题( 30分) 1 注意:下面出现的 “考生文件夹 ”均为 C:wexam25160002。 请根据以下各小题的要求设计 Visual Basic应用程序 (包括界面和代码 )。 (1)在名称为 Form1的窗体上建立 1个名称为 Op1的单选按钮数组,含 3个单选按钮,它们的标题依次为 “选择1”、 “选择 2”和 “选择 3”,其下标分别为 0、 1和 2,初始状态下, “选择 2”为选中状态。运行后的窗体如图 26-1所示。 注意;存盘时必须存放在考生文件夹下,工程文件名为 sjt1.vbp,窗体文件名为 sjt1.frm。 (2)在窗

2、体上建立 1个二级菜单,第一级含两个菜单项,标题分别为 “编辑 ”和 “帮助 ”,名称分别为 edit和 help。其中“编辑 ”菜单含有 3个子菜单,其标题依次为 “剪切 ”、 “复制 ”和 “粘贴 ”,名称分别为cut、 copy和 paste,如图 26-2所示。 注意:存盘时必须存放在考生文件夹下,工程文件名为 sjt2.vbp,窗体文件名为 sjt2.frm。二、简单应用题( 40分) 2 (1)在名称为 Forml的窗体上添加一个名称为 Textl的文本框,再建立一个名称为Format的弹 出式菜单,含三个菜单项,标题分别为 “加粗 ”、 “斜体 ”、 “下划线 ”,名称分别为 M

3、1、 M2、 M3。请编写适当的事件过程,在程序运行时,当用鼠标右键单击文本框时,弹出菜单,选中一个菜单项后,则按所选菜单标题设置文本框中文本的格式,如图 683所示。注意:存盘时必须存放在考生文件夹下,工程文件名保存为 sj3 vbp,窗体文件名保存为 sj3 frm。 (2)在考生文件夹下有一个工程文件 sjt4 vbp,含有 Forml和Form2两个窗体,将 Forml的标题改为 “注册 ”,将 Form2的标题改为 “确认 ”;设置适当的属 性,使 Form2标题栏右上角的所有按钮消失 (如图 685所示 );其中Form1为启动窗体,窗体上的控件如图 684所示。程序运行后,在 F

4、orml窗体的文本框中输人有关信息 (“密码 ”文本框中显示 “*”字符 ),然后单击 “提交 ”按钮,则弹出 “确认 ”对话框 (即 Form2窗体 ),并在 Form2 中显示 forml中输入的信息,如图685所示。单击 “确认 ”按钮,则程序结束,单击 “重输 ”按钮,则 Form2消失,回到 Forml窗体。在给出的窗体文件中已经给出了程序,但不完整。注意:去掉程序中的注释符 “”,把程序中的 “?”改为正确的内容。不能修改程序中的其他部分,标题等属性的修改只能在属性窗口中进行。最后将修改后的文件按原文件名存盘。 三、综合应用题( 30分) 3 在考生文件夹下有一个工程文件 exec

5、ise39.vbp及窗体文件 execise39.frm。在窗体Form1上给出了所有控件和不完整的程序,请去掉程序中的注释符 “”,把程序中的问号 “?”改为正确的内容。 本程序的功能是:如果单击 “读取 ”按钮,则把考生目录下的 in39.txt文件中的 15个姓名读到数组 a中,并在窗体上显示这些姓名:当在Text1中输入一个姓名 ,或一个姓氏后,如果单击 “查找 ”按钮,则进行查找,若找到,就把所有与 Text1中相同的姓名或所有具有 Text1中姓氏的姓名显示在 Text2中 (如下图所示 ):若未找到,则在 Text2中显示 “不存在 !”:若 Text1中没有查找内容,则在 Te

6、xt2中显示 “未输入查找内容 !”。 注意: 考生不得修改程序的其他部分和控件的属性,最后把修改后的文件按原文件名存盘。 VB 机试模拟试卷 174答案与解析 一、基本操作题( 30分) 1 【正确答案】 在窗体上建立好控件后,设置控件的属性。 建立控件数组由多种方法,考生可以采取任何一种来建立单选按钮数组。要使 “选择 2”为选中状态,则应该将该控件的 Value属性值设置 True。 Value属性用来表示单选按钮的状态,它的值可以是 True或 False,当设置为 True时,该单选按钮为选中,否则没有选中。解题步骤: 第一步:建立界面并设置控件的属性。程序中用到的控件及其属性见表

7、26-1。 第二步:调试并运行程序。 第三步:按题目要求存盘。 (2)在 Visual Basic中,菜单通过 “菜 单编辑器 ”窗口来建立。 解题步骤: 第一步:建立界面并设置对象属性。 程序中用到的控件及其属性见表 26-2。 第二步:调试并运行程序。 第三步:按题目要求存盘。 二、简单应用题( 40分) 2 【正确答案】 (1)本题主要是考查菜单编辑器的使用。根据题意,新建 “标准EXE”工程,建立菜单并设置菜单属性,如下表:再添加一个文本框控件名称为 Textl,双击进入代码窗口,编写如下代码: Private Sub M1_Click()Textl FontBold=TrueEnd

8、SubPrivate Sub M2_Click() Textl FontItalic=True End Sub Private Sub M3_Click() Textl FontUnderline=True End Sub Private Sub Textl_MouseDown(Button As Integer, Shift As Integer, X As Single, Y As Single) If Button=2 Then Me PopupMenu Format End If End Sub 单击按钮运行程序,并按要求保存。 (2)根据题意,把 Forml窗体 Caption属性为

9、 “注册 ”, Form2窗体 Caption属性为 “确认 ”, ControlBox属性为 False,双击进入代码窗口,编写如下代码: Private Sub C1_Click() Dim k As Integer Form2 Show Form2 Print Forml L1 Caption; Forml Textl Form2 Print Forml L2 Caption; Forml Text2 Form2 Print Forml L3 Caption;Forml Text3 Form2。 Print Forml Framel Caption; “: “; For k=0 To 1 If Forml Opl(k) Value Then Form2 Print Forml Opl(k) Caption End If Next k End Sub Private Sub Form Load() Text2 PasswordChar=“*“ End Sub 需要考生编写的Form2中的代码: Private Sub C1_Click() End End Sub Private Sub C2_Click() Unload Form2 End Sub 单击 按钮运行程序,并按要求保存。 三、综合应用题( 30分) 3 【正确答案】

展开阅读全文
相关资源
猜你喜欢
相关搜索

当前位置:首页 > 考试资料 > 职业资格

copyright@ 2008-2019 麦多课文库(www.mydoc123.com)网站版权所有
备案/许可证编号:苏ICP备17064731号-1